Deep Sea Blue is great color, is a kind of 6 colors in 1, is more moody blue that BMW has had. Will agree with me? Depending on the light can look like:
Day looks cloudy or snowy Imperial Blue. Day with little sun seems Le Mans, and hints of Midnight. Day with plenty of sunshine seems is some Montecarlo Blue, and Montego Blue angles.
took several months studying the colors of the brand.
Bad news is that it fails to deliver BMW for the 2014 model.
So, if someone wants a 5 series 2014 model, with this tone will have to be under special order.
